Job Duties
- Supervise a staff of approximately 3 to 15 employees
- Delegate responsibilities for ordering, receiving, storage, and issuing of all food, labor, equipment, cleaning, and paper supplies for the unit to ensure a minimum loss from waste and theft
- Assist in the supervision of preparation, sales, and service of food
- Supervise food preparation and service operations while on duty
- Assist Team Members during rush periods to ensure restaurant efficiency
- Complete daily food preparation including meat and vegetable slicing, portioning, and rotating products
- Assist in daily and weekly paperwork
- Assist in preventive maintenance and upkeep on store's equipment and supplies
- Perform other related duties as required
